Hot, dry weather likely to continue in Karachi

F.P. Report

KARACHI: The heat wave continues to disrupt people as hot and dry weather prevailing in the metropolis on Thursday.

The Met department informed that in the provincial capital the temperature will likely remain between 40 to 42 degree Celsius and the reason behind the rise of the temperature in the city because the sea breeze is not blowing during the day.

The department predicted that the weather will likely be pleasant after the end of this week as temperature will drop to some extent and it will positively affect the temperature.

Health Officials advised the masses to drinking lots of water to avoid dehydration trying to avoid walking or working in the sun.
